Abstract

The invention discloses an inoculation device for disease prevention and control, belongs to the technical field of inoculation devices, and solves the problem that existing devices cannot heat vaccines. The inoculation device is technically characterized by comprising an injector and a disinfection box, wherein an injector placement plate is arranged in the disinfection box, multiple vertical through holes are uniformly distributed in the injector placement plate, a limit ring is arranged below the vertical through hole, the injector is mounted in the limit ring, an injection cavity for placing vaccines is arranged in the injector, a heating assembly and a shading assembly are arranged on the side wall of the injector from inside to outside, and a cover plate for sealing the disinfectioncavity is arranged at the top of the disinfection box. The embodiment of the invention can rapidly heat vaccines, the activity of the vaccines is guaranteed, meanwhile, the phenomenon that vaccines are deactivated by intensive light stimulation can be avoided, meanwhile, the injector can be disinfected and heated, bacterial breeding on the injector is avoided, and life safety of injected persons is guaranteed.

Description

technical field [0001] The invention relates to the technical field of inoculation devices, in particular to an inoculation device for disease prevention and control. Background technique [0002] Vaccines refer to biological products made of various pathogenic microorganisms for vaccination. When the human body is inoculated with the vaccine, it will cause an immune response and produce memory T cells and memory B cells. When the human body is exposed to the same antigen again, these two cells will quickly Proliferation and differentiation produce effector T cells and effector B cells to quickly clear antigens and play a role in immune protection for the human body. Each vaccine has an active temperature requirement. Traditional injection equipment cannot control the temperature well, resulting in weakened vaccine activity.
